I don't understand the attractiveness of and devotion to books/movies/TV shows about vampires, werewolves, zombies.

There have been some excellent books about vampires over the years, including the original by Bram Stoker and the 'Vampire Chronicles' trilogy by Annie Rice.

Also a lot of drek, especially the works of Laurel K. Hamilton, which are largely soft porn - and sans zombies, since zombies can't do the deed.

With respect to zombies, I was never interested in them and was surprising to find myself hooked on The Walking Dead. But in that case, the show is about people, and what people do when the world as we know it ends. It touches upon the very essence of who we are. It is a theme I find fascinating, and the general focus of post-apocalyptic books/films.
